Years ago we threw a Ocean Hopper two tube regen receiver in the dump ...
It was a receiver kit radio sold by Allied Radio in the 1950's ...
One recently sold for $300.00 on eBay ....
Original cost ... $10.95...
This was our first station with a 50L6 single tube xtal controlled xmtr ...
4 watts ...
We recently rebuilt this transmitter ...from April 1956 CQ ... still great
fun on the bands ...
